    On a breezy day earlier this month, Darrel Smith, a catcher for the Division 1 Clippers, achieved a career-defining moment after 17 years in The Villages Recreational Softball League — he crossed 1,000 career hits. In a 20-19 victory over the Shorebirds, Smith became one of 19 players in The Villages D1 history to reach the milestone.
